CVE-2022-21687Network attack vector

Arbitrary file read via database DSN injection

Published Feb 1, 2022 · Updated May 5, 2025

Improper input validation in GitHub gh-ost before 1.1.3 allows attackers to read local files via a crafted database argument. The main function passes the -database value into a MySQL DSN without escaping delimiters, allowing injected DSN options to expose files to an attacker-controlled server. Exploitation requires host access or an administrator who runs the crafted command, plus connectivity from gh-ost to the malicious MySQL server.
